Commissioned Solar Project for Sika, Senegal

Off-Grid Africa Commissioned Solar Project for Sika Senegal Advancing Independent Energy Supply

An insight into our recent successful completion of the electrification project for Sika Senegal, expertly implemented by the Off-Grid Africa team, with special thanks to our partner Bluefin Solar Energy!

The initiative features 110 solar panels installed across both parking lots, with a total capacity of 64 kWp. This solar solution is set to reduce daily energy consumption by up to 51% and eliminate approximately 100 tonnes of CO₂ emissions annually, a significant milestone in Sika’s journey toward achieving net-zero emissions by 2050.
